8 Siebecker 9/18/14 Notes:T= Tablespoon, t= teaspoon, g= gram*Contains excess fructose-only necessary to avoid in cases of fructose malabsorption. Starting the diet: Follow the Intro from the SCD, Gaps or SCDL ifestyle plans with Low & Moderate Fodmap foods. Wait 1-3 months to introduce celery root, rutabagas, cruciferous Vegetables , beans, seeds, nuts (including nut flours, butters & milks) coffee, alcohol, raw Vegetables /salads and raw fruit. Cook, peel, de-seed and puree Vegetables & fruit at 1st. Dairy is best avoided for the 1stfew weeks if unsure of its tolerability. Moderate Fodmap Column Foods: limit to 1 per meal. Meal = eating separated by 3-4 hours. Quantity listings are adult portions: decrease amounts for children. Tailor the diet: individual variations from this list are to be expected-trust your body s reactions over the list.

9 Tolerances change over time: periodically re-try previously intolerant foods. This Guide is a combination of SCD, Low Fodmap Diet & the clinical experience of Dr. Siebecker in treating sibo .
